Low temperature enantiotropic nematic phases from V-shaped, shape-persistent molecules
A series of V-shaped, shape-persistent thiadiazole nematogens, based on an oligo(phenylene ethynylene) scaffold with ester groups connected via alkyloxy spacers, was efficiently prepared by a two-step procedure.
